노션 API로 구글 캘린더 연동, 5분 만에 자동화하는 방법

 

노션 API로 구글 캘린더를 자동화하는 가장 쉬운 방법! 지겨운 반복 작업은 이제 그만. 노션과 구글 캘린더를 연동해 일정 관리를 완전히 자동화하고, 워크플로를 혁신하는 방법을 알려드립니다.

매일 아침 눈 뜨자마자 노션 캘린더와 구글 캘린더를 번갈아 보면서 일정을 옮기는 일, 정말 지겹지 않으세요? 솔직히 저는 일정을 빠뜨릴까 봐 노심초사하면서 똑같은 작업을 반복하는 게 너무 비효율적이라고 생각했어요. 

그런데 알고 보니까 노션 API를 활용하면 이 모든 걸 자동으로 해결할 수 있더라고요! 별도의 프로그래밍 지식 없이도 누구나 쉽게 따라 할 수 있는 방법을 알려드릴게요. 오늘 이 글을 끝까지 읽고 나면, 여러분의 생산성은 완전히 달라질 겁니다. 😊


왜 노션과 구글 캘린더를 연동해야 할까요? 🤔

노션과 구글 캘린더는 각각의 장점이 명확해요. 노션은 프로젝트 관리, 메모, 데이터베이스 등 복합적인 정보를 담기 좋고, 구글 캘린더는 직관적인 UI와 다른 앱과의 뛰어난 연동성을 자랑하죠. 하지만 이 둘을 따로 사용하면 정보가 분산되는 문제가 발생해요. 이 문제를 해결해 주는 것이 바로 API 연동입니다.

연동을 통해 얻을 수 있는 가장 큰 장점은 바로 시간 절약정보의 일관성이에요. 한쪽에서 일정을 추가하거나 수정하면 다른 쪽에도 자동으로 반영되니, 이제 더 이상 수동으로 일정을 옮길 필요가 없어요. 이렇게 되면 생산성이 훨씬 높아지겠죠? 😎

자동화에 필요한 준비물 👩‍💻👨‍💻

노션과 구글 캘린더 자동화에 필요한 준비물을 확인해 보세요. 이미 가지고 있는 것들이 대부분일 거예요.

  • 노션 계정: 자동화할 캘린더 데이터베이스가 있는 노션 워크스페이스가 필요해요.
  • 구글 계정: 연동할 구글 캘린더가 있는 구글 계정이 필요합니다.
  • 자동화 툴: 이번 가이드에서는 Make(구 인테그로맷)을 사용해 볼 거예요. 복잡한 코딩 없이 블록 조립하듯 자동화 시나리오를 만들 수 있어요.
  • 노션 API 키: 노션에서 API 연동을 위한 키를 발급받아야 합니다.
💡 알아두세요!
Make는 복잡한 자동화도 직관적으로 구현할 수 있는 강력한 툴이에요. 무료 버전으로도 충분히 기본적인 연동을 테스트해 볼 수 있으니 부담 없이 시작해 보세요!

노션 API 연동 단계별 가이드 📝

이제 본격적으로 노션과 Make를 연결하는 방법을 알아볼게요. 이 과정을 통해 노션 API 키를 발급받고, 데이터베이스 연동 준비를 마칠 수 있습니다.

  • 1단계: 노션 인테그레이션(통합) 생성
    노션 설정 메뉴에서 '통합(Integrations)'을 선택하고, '새로운 통합 개발'을 클릭해 주세요. 통합의 이름을 정하고, 아이콘과 설명을 입력하면 됩니다. 마지막으로 '제출'을 눌러 통합을 생성하세요.
  • 2단계: API 키 복사
    통합 생성이 완료되면, 'Secret token'이 자동으로 생성돼요. 이 토큰이 바로 우리가 필요한 API 키입니다. 옆에 있는 '복사' 버튼을 눌러 안전한 곳에 저장해 두세요.
  • 3단계: 데이터베이스에 통합 추가
    자동화할 캘린더 데이터베이스로 가서 우측 상단의 '...' 버튼을 클릭하세요. 메뉴에서 '연결 추가(Add connections)'를 선택하고, 방금 만든 통합을 찾아 추가해 주세요. 이 과정을 거쳐야만 Make가 데이터베이스에 접근할 수 있게 됩니다.
⚠️ 주의하세요!
API 키는 절대 외부에 노출되면 안 되는 민감한 정보예요. 다른 사람과 공유하거나 인터넷에 올리지 않도록 주의하세요!

 

노션-구글 캘린더 양방향 자동화 🔄

이제 노션 API와 구글 캘린더를 Make에서 연결하고 양방향 자동화를 설정해 봅시다. 가장 핵심적인 부분이니 잘 따라와 주세요!

노션 → 구글 캘린더 자동화

  • 1단계: 시나리오 생성
    Make에서 '새로운 시나리오'를 생성하세요. 첫 번째 모듈은 'Notion'을 선택하고 'Watch Database Items'를 고릅니다.
  • 2단계: 노션과 연결
    'Create a connection'을 눌러 방금 복사한 노션 API 키를 붙여넣으세요. 연결이 성공하면 데이터베이스 목록이 뜨고, 자동화할 캘린더 데이터베이스를 선택합니다.
  • 3단계: 구글 캘린더 모듈 추가
    두 번째 모듈은 'Google Calendar'를 선택하고 'Create an Event'를 고릅니다. 구글 계정을 연동하고, 이벤트를 추가할 캘린더를 선택하세요.
  • 4단계: 데이터 매핑
    노션의 '제목', '날짜', '시간' 등의 속성을 구글 캘린더의 '제목', '시작/종료 시간' 필드에 맞게 매핑해 주세요. 이제 시나리오를 활성화하면 노션에 일정을 추가할 때마다 구글 캘린더에 자동으로 동기화됩니다.

구글 캘린더 → 노션 자동화

반대 방향도 똑같은 원리로 시나리오를 만들 수 있어요. 첫 번째 모듈은 'Google Calendar'의 'Watch Events'를 선택하고, 두 번째 모듈은 'Notion'의 'Create a Database Item'을 선택하면 됩니다. 데이터 매핑 과정만 거치면 양방향 동기화가 완성돼요!

노션 캘린더 자동화 계산기 🧮

이 기능을 사용하면 일정을 추가할 때 자동으로 예상 소요 시간을 계산해서 노션에 입력할 수 있습니다. 예를 들어, '미팅 준비'라는 항목을 추가하고 2시간을 입력하면, 자동으로 종료 시간이 계산되어 편리하게 일정을 관리할 수 있습니다.

🔢 소요 시간 자동 계산기

시작 시간 (시):
소요 시간 (분):

 

마무리: 핵심 내용 요약 📝

오늘은 노션 API를 활용해 구글 캘린더와 일정을 자동화하는 방법을 알아봤어요. 노션 API 키 발급부터 Make를 활용한 양방향 동기화까지, 이 가이드만 따라 하면 누구나 쉽게 자신만의 자동화 시스템을 구축할 수 있습니다. 이제 단순 반복 작업에 시간을 낭비하지 마세요. 더 중요한 일에 집중할 수 있게 될 거예요! 더 궁금한 점이 있다면 언제든지 댓글로 물어봐주세요. 😊

💡

노션 & 구글 캘린더 자동화 핵심 요약

✨ 자동화 핵심: 시간 절약과 정보 일관성 유지.
📊 준비물: 노션 & 구글 계정, Make, 노션 API 키.
🧮 핵심 단계:
노션 통합 생성 → API 키 복사 → 데이터베이스 연결 → Make에서 시나리오 설정 및 데이터 매핑.
👩‍💻 기억할 점: API 키 보안에 각별히 유의하세요.

자주 묻는 질문 ❓

Q: 노션 API 사용 시 비용이 발생하나요?
A: 노션 API 자체는 무료입니다. 하지만 Make와 같은 자동화 툴의 경우, 무료 사용량 초과 시 유료 요금제 결제가 필요할 수 있습니다.
Q: 자동화가 작동하지 않을 때 어떻게 해야 하나요?
A: 가장 흔한 원인은 API 키 또는 데이터베이스 연결 오류입니다. 노션 통합 설정과 Make의 연결 상태를 다시 한번 확인해 보세요. 노션 데이터베이스의 공유 설정이 '모든 사람에게 공개'로 되어 있지 않은 경우에도 문제가 발생할 수 있습니다.
Q: 노션 API로 할 수 있는 다른 작업은 무엇이 있나요?
A: 노션 API는 정말 다양한 곳에 활용될 수 있습니다. 예를 들어, 웹사이트 문의 내역을 자동으로 노션 데이터베이스로 보내거나, 구글 스프레드시트의 데이터를 노션으로 가져오는 등 여러 앱 간의 연동을 통해 복잡한 워크플로를 자동화할 수 있습니다.

댓글